Noah Vonleh signs with Nets, available to debut Tuesday

The Brooklyn Nets signed power forward Noah Vonleh.

What It Means:

Vonleh was waived by the Chicago Bulls in December before the season started. He will be available to make his Nets debut on Tuesday against the Detroit Pistons. Vonleh could emerge as one of the first bigs off the bench in a thin Brooklyn rotation. He will likely be competing with Jeff Green and Norvel Pelle for minutes behind DeAndre Jordan.

Vonleh averaged 9.8 FanDuel points and 10.5 minutes over 36 games between the Minnesota Timberwolves and Denver Nuggets last season.
